发明名称 METHOD AND DEVICE FOR MANUFACTURING SYNTHETIC RESIN OPTICAL TRANSMITTING BODY
摘要 PURPOSE:To manufacture continuously the titled optical transmitting body by a stable wire diameter, by measuring a diameter of an organic base material extruded continuously from a forming means, and adjusting a feed quantity of a pre-polymer based on a measured value. CONSTITUTION:A cylinder 19 to which transparent glass windows 14, 15 for measuring a wire diameter of an organic base material have been installed is inserted between a diffusion layer 18 and a forming tool 12. A laser light emitting part 7 and a laser photodetecting part 6 are installed on both sides of this cylinder 19 with a window, so that a laser light 8 scans in the direction crossing the organic base material 21 through the window 14 by a tuning fork. The light 8 which has transmitted through the base material 21 is detected by the photodetecting part 6, and based on the time when the photodetecting quantity has been reduced during the scan, namely, the time of scan which has transmitted through the base material 21, its diameter is calculated. It is fed back to a driving voltage of an extruding motor 4, and an extruding speed of a piston 2 is controlled in order to align the wire diameter of the organic base material with a set value.
